![]() Right-click the field and choose Duplicate from the shortcut menu.Acrobat places duplicates at the same location as the original. Position the field where you want it to show on each page.In the Fields panel, you'll see the name of the field shown under the heading. Add and configure the field you want to duplicate, such as a text field to show the customer's name.Duplicate fields appear on multiple pages. In Acrobat, when you copy a field, you add additional instances of the field to the same page. Type the name once, and it appears on every page.ĭuplicate fields are not the same as copied fields. Instead of having to customize the footer for each PDF form you prepare, just add duplicate fields. ![]() Say you're creating a multi-page fillable PDF form that you'd like to personalize for each customer by adding their name to the footer on each page.
